0

根据我的产品规范,我必须让用户选择 0 小时和 0 分钟,我尝试使用日期选择器但它不允许(默认选择 1 分钟)。现在做什么?我用谷歌搜索并知道它是不允许的,还有其他我可以使用的控件吗?如果是这样,它的行为会像 UIDatePicker(带有倒数计时器模式)吗?谢谢..

4

3 回答 3

2

您可以在 viewDidLoad 中以编程方式将日期选择器设置为 00:

NSDateComponents * components = [cal components:NSYearCalendarUnit|NSMonthCalendarUnit|NSDayCalendarUnit fromDate:date];
  [components setHour:0];
  [components setMinute:0];
  [comps setSecond:0];
  NSDate * date = [cal dateFromComponents:components];
  [self.datePicker setDate:date animated:TRUE];
于 2013-07-09T04:33:51.773 回答
0

您可以使用 UIPicker。您可以插入 0、5、10、15 等分钟等数据。

于 2013-07-09T04:34:24.593 回答
-3

只需设置选择器模式...

[datePicker setDatePickerMode:UIDatePickerModeCountDownTimer];

然后有所需的行为。

于 2015-07-03T12:23:22.310 回答